The number is a reading of your glucose in ml/DL.
Consult with your doctor on what's "good" for you.
Testing before eating, and then a few hours after eating will be a good thing to do.
Everybody is different, but commonly any number <60 is BAD and indicates a "low blood sugar" condition. What would be determined as "High" for you is something you should talk to your doctor about. (for me it's anything above 150, but for my brother, he was told above 120).
